Growing Opportunities in the Cosmetics Import Market

1. Rising Demand for International Brands

Indian consumers are becoming more aware of international beauty and skincare brands. They are willing to pay for high-quality products that meet global standards. This has increased the demand for imported cosmetics in India.

2. Expansion of E-commerce

With the rise of online shopping platforms, it has become easier for international brands to reach Indian customers. Many businesses prefer selling through e-commerce platforms, avoiding the high costs of setting up physical stores.

3. Diverse Consumer Preferences

Consumers in India are looking for specialized beauty products such as organic cosmetics, cruelty-free makeup, and premium skincare items. This creates an opportunity for foreign brands that offer such products.

4. Government Support for Business Growth

The Indian government has been supporting the ease of doing business, which includes simplifying the process of cosmetics import registration in India. This helps businesses import and sell cosmetic products legally.

Key Challenges in Cosmetics Import

1. CDSCO Registration Certificate Requirement

The Central Drugs Standard Control Organization (CDSCO) regulates the import of cosmetics in India. Before importing, businesses must obtain a CDSCO registration certificate. This certificate ensures that the product meets safety and quality standards.

2. Regulatory Compliance

Imported cosmetics must comply with the Drugs and Cosmetics Act, 1940, and Rules, 1945. Businesses must ensure proper labeling, ingredient compliance, and product safety before launching in the Indian market.

3. Cosmetic License for Manufacturing vs. Import License

Some businesses confuse the Cosmetic License for Manufacturing with the import license. If a company wants to manufacture cosmetics in India, it needs a separate manufacturing license. Importing cosmetics, on the other hand, requires a different approval process from CDSCO.

4. High Import Duties and Taxes

Importing cosmetics into India can be expensive due to high customs duties and GST. These additional costs make imported products more expensive compared to locally manufactured ones.

5. Medical Device Registration in India for Certain Products

Some beauty and skincare devices, such as laser machines and electronic facial tools, require medical device registration in India. Companies importing such products must follow the Medical Device Rules, 2017, under CDSCO.

Steps to Import Cosmetics into India

  1. Obtain CDSCO Registration Certificate – Submit the required documents and get approval from CDSCO.
  2. Ensure Proper Labeling – Include product details in English or Hindi, mentioning ingredients and usage instructions.
  3. Check Product Compliance – Ensure that the product follows India’s cosmetic safety standards.
  4. Pay Customs Duties and Taxes – Complete the necessary payments before clearance.
  5. Choose a Distribution Channel – Sell through e-commerce platforms, retail stores, or direct distribution networks.
